@charset "UTF-8";
.breadcrumb-list{max-width:876px!important}
.site-name-container{max-width:876px}
#wrapper dd,#wrapper dl,#wrapper dt,#wrapper li,#wrapper ul{margin:0;padding:0}
#wrapper{margin:0 auto;padding-bottom:50px;max-width:876px;font-family:"ＭＳ ゴシック",Osaka,sans-serif;font-size:12px;line-height:1.4}
#wrapper p{margin:0 0 1em}
#wrapper a:link,#wrapper a:visited{color:#003295}
#wrapper em{font-style:normal}
#wrapper #header{position:relative;margin-bottom:20px;z-index:200}
#wrapper #header img{vertical-align:top}
#wrapper #nav{float:left;width:187px;margin:-2px 0 0 -4px}
#wrapper #nav ul li{padding-bottom:8px}
#wrapper #nav ul:not([id]) li a{display:block}
#wrapper #nav #banners li{padding-bottom:0}
#wrapper #main{float:right;width:647px}
#wrapper #main .section{padding:0 30px}
#wrapper #main .section .sectionTtl{position:relative;margin-left:-3px;margin-bottom:7px}
#wrapper #main .section .sectionTtl .btn-toggle{display:block;position:absolute;top:12px;left:120px;width:9px;height:9px;background:url(../himitsu/img/btn_section-toggle.gif) no-repeat;z-index:200;cursor:pointer;overflow:hidden}
#wrapper #main .section .sectionTtl .btn-toggle:hover{opacity:.6}
#wrapper #main .section .sectionTtl .btn-toggle.closed{background-position:0 -7px}
#inner:after{clear:both;display:block;content:''}
#wrapper #main .section dl.topicsList,#wrapper #topics li{margin:0 0 1em}
#wrapper #main .section dl.topicsList dt{float:left;clear:both;margin:0 0 .5em;width:9em}
#wrapper #main .section dl.topicsList dd{margin-bottom:.5em;margin-left:9em}
#wrapper #purpose p{padding-bottom:10px;background:url(../himitsu/img/line01.gif) 0 100% repeat-x}
#wrapper #header #siteTtlPctImpre{position:absolute;left:453px;top:36px}
#wrapper #header #siteTtlPctKnow{position:absolute;left:523px;top:43px}
#wrapper #main #btn_kansou_post{margin:25px 0 0 25px}
#wrapper #main #btn_kansou_post img{vertical-align:top}
#wrapper #main #kansou,#wrapper #main #kansouPre{margin-top:20px;padding:0}
#wrapper #main #kansou .sectionTtl{position:relative;width:647px;height:80px;margin:0;padding:0}
#wrapper #main #kansou .sectionTtl p.new{position:absolute;top:64px;left:30px;margin:0}
#wrapper #main #kansou .sectionTtl dl.dateNav{position:absolute;top:58px;left:230px}
#wrapper #main #kansou .sectionTtl dl.dateNav2{top:79px}
#wrapper #main #kansou .sectionTtl dl.dateNav dd,#wrapper #main #kansou .sectionTtl dl.dateNav dt{float:left;font-size:10px;line-height:1.5}
#wrapper #main #kansou .sectionTtl dl.dateNav dt.arw a,#wrapper #main #kansou .sectionTtl dl.dateNav dt.arw strong{padding:0 0 0 10px;background:url(../himitsu/img/icn_link01.gif) left center no-repeat}
#wrapper #main #kansou .sectionTtl dl.dateNav dt{padding:0 11px 0 12px;font-weight:700;color:#777;border-left:1px dotted #989898}
#wrapper #main #kansou .sectionTtl dl.dateNav dd{padding:0 15px 0 10px;background:url(../himitsu/img/icn_link01.gif) left center no-repeat}
#wrapper #main #kansou .sectionBody{zoom:1;background:url(../himitsu/img/impression_bg_kansou02.jpg) repeat-y}
#wrapper #main #kansou .sectionBody div.inner{zoom:1;background:url(../himitsu/img/impression_bg_kansou01.jpg) left top no-repeat}
#wrapper #main #kansou .sectionBody div.inner2{zoom:1;padding:45px 32px 53px 45px;background:url(../himitsu/img/impression_bg_kansou03.jpg) left bottom no-repeat}
#wrapper #main #kansou .sectionBody ul{padding:0 30px 0 0}
#wrapper #main #kansou .sectionBody ul li{margin:15px 0 0;padding-bottom:1px;background:url(../himitsu/img/bg_border01.gif) left bottom repeat-x}
#wrapper #main #kansou .sectionBody ul li span.date{color:#003785;font-weight:700}
#wrapper #main #kansou .sectionBody ul li span.name em{font-weight:700}
.adjustTop01{margin-top:-7px}
#wrapper.knowledge #main{zoom:1;background:url(../himitsu/img/bg_knowledge01.gif) left top repeat-y}
#wrapper.knowledge #main #mainInner{zoom:1;padding:0 45px 25px;background:url(../himitsu/img/bg_knowledge03.gif) left bottom no-repeat}
#nav .toTop{margin:10px 0 15px}
div#global_footer{clear:both}
h3.year{padding:.35em 10px;color:#003785;font-weight:700;background:#e5eef5}
#knowledgeHead{position:relative;width:647px;height:194px;background:url(../himitsu/img/bg_knowledge-head01.jpg) left top no-repeat}
#knowledgeHead p.lead{position:absolute;left:222px;top:60px}
#knowledgeHead ul.nav{position:absolute;left:59px;top:112px}
#knowledgeHead ul.nav img{vertical-align:bottom}
#knowledgeHead ul.nav li{float:left}
div.knowledge{margin-bottom:10px;padding-bottom:5px;background:url(../himitsu/img/bg_knowledge02.gif) left bottom repeat-x}
div.knowledge.last{background:0 0}
div.knowledge div.heading{overflow:hidden;width:557px;margin-bottom:8px}
#wrapper div.knowledge div.heading p.page{float:left;width:52px;height:37px;margin:0;padding:7px 0 0;background:url(../himitsu/img/bg_knowledge-page.gif) left top no-repeat;color:#777}
div.knowledge div.heading p.page span{display:block;text-align:center;line-height:1.1}
div.knowledge div.heading p.page span.number{font-size:15px;font-weight:700}
div.knowledge div.heading p.page span.txt{font-size:8px}
div.knowledge div.heading h2{float:right;width:495px;font-size:12px;font-weight:700;color:#00469e}
#wrapper.knowledge{padding-bottom:70px;background-position:left bottom 50px}
@media print,screen and (min-width:768px){
#wrapper #nav ul:not([id]) li a{background:center top/187px 136px no-repeat}
#wrapper #nav ul:not([id]) li a:hover img{opacity:0}
#wrapper #nav ul:not([id]) li:nth-child(1) a{background-image:url(/society/space/himitsu/img/nav01_ov.jpg)}
#wrapper #nav ul:not([id]) li:nth-child(2) a{background-image:url(/society/space/himitsu/img/nav02_ov.jpg)}
#wrapper #nav ul:not([id]) li:nth-child(3) a{background-image:url(/society/space/himitsu/img/nav03_ov.jpg)}
#inner{padding:0 13px}
}
@media screen and (max-width:767px){
#inner{padding:0 20px;width:890px}
}
@media screen and (max-width:875px){
#wrapper{overflow-x:scroll;overflow-y:hidden}
}
@media print,screen and (min-width:768px) and (max-width:875px){
#inner{width:876px}
}